Concord University Foundation Inc

Athens, WV / EIN 55-0551303 / Form 990 / latest filing 2024
Operating record · U.S. dollars
Fiscal yearRevenueExpensesNetReserve mo.Staff %
20207,085,2892,359,4504,725,839195.65%
20213,681,7751,862,7531,819,022311.26%
20224,330,6011,996,6862,333,915252.85%
20232,226,1251,985,758240,367273.25%
20243,415,2922,000,4841,414,808301.06%

In its most recent public year (2024), this organization brought in $1,414,808 more than it spent. Its reserves stood at about 301 months of spending, up from 195.6 in 2020. Staff pay was 6% of spending. $49,330,726 of its net assets are donor-restricted.

Reserve months = net assets ÷ average monthly spending; net assets count everything the organization owns beyond its debts — buildings and donor-restricted funds included, not just cash. Staff pay = salaries, wages, and officer compensation; it excludes benefits and payroll taxes. The IRS releases this data years after the fact — this organization's newest public year is 2024.
